According to John Hopkins University, infection cases as well as the death toll in the United States were now higher than China.
More than 4,055 people have died and 188,593 others have been infected from the viral infection in USA.
The death toll from Coronavirus around the world has reached to over 40,000 and 850,000 people recorded with infections.

In Spain, one of the worst hit countries, recorded 849 deaths in the last 24 hours the highest number of fatalities in a single day.
In Italy, death toll reached to 12,428.
France has recorded 499 new deaths in the last 24 hours, bringing the total to 3,523.
‘COVID-19 pandemic most challenging crisis since World War II’
The UN Secretary General António Guterres has called for an immediate coordinated health response to suppress transmission and end the coronavirus pandemic.
He was speaking at the launch of a UN report on the potential socioeconomic impact of the outbreak at UN headquarters in New York. He said that it could trigger conflicts around the world.
He said coronavirus pandemic was the worst global crisis since World War II which was attacking societies at their core, claiming lives and people’s livelihoods.
Antonio Guterres urged the industrialized nations to help those less developed, or potentially “face the nightmare of the disease spreading like wildfire.
